Lambeth road traffic accidents
Lambeth recorded 29,809 collisions in the STATS19 data between 1999 and 2024, involving 33,927 casualties. Of these collisions, 154 were fatal and 4,151 were serious. Recorded collisions in 2024 were down 17% on 2023.

What the data shows in Lambeth
Collisions in Lambeth are most frequently recorded on a Friday (15.9% of the total), with 31.5% happening in darkness rather than daylight. The most common posted speed limit at the scene is 30 mph.
79.4% of recorded collisions in Lambeth happen on a single carriageway. Around 14.9% were recorded in adverse weather such as rain, snow or fog.
The collisions in Lambeth have produced 33,927 casualties. Pedestrians account for 19.5% of those casualties, a marker of the risk to people on foot here.
Collisions by day of the week
Collisions by day of the week: Sunday 3,190 collisions, Monday 4,187 collisions, Tuesday 4,609 collisions, Wednesday 4,532 collisions, Thursday 4,595 collisions, Friday 4,744 collisions, Saturday 3,952 collisions.
Light conditions
Light conditions: Daylight 20,431 collisions, Darkness 9,378 collisions.
Road type
Road type: Single carriageway 23,657 collisions, Dual carriageway 3,421 collisions, One way street 849 collisions, Unknown 741 collisions, Roundabout 525 collisions, Other 467 collisions, Slip road 149 collisions.
Speed limit at the scene
Speed limit at the scene: 20 mph 4,231 collisions, 30 mph 25,472 collisions, 40 mph 87 collisions, 50 mph 14 collisions, 60 mph 3 collisions.
Weather at the time
Weather at the time: Fine no high winds 25,209 collisions, Raining no high winds 2,971 collisions, Unknown 733 collisions, Other 514 collisions, Fine + high winds 149 collisions.
Who was hurt
Who was hurt: Driver or rider 21,827 casualties, Passenger 5,499 casualties, Pedestrian 6,601 casualties.

Where does the road accident data for Lambeth come from?
It comes from STATS19, the official record of personal-injury road collisions reported to the police and published by the Department for Transport. The figures for Lambeth cover 1999 to 2024.
